Postcode NG9 8EJ is located in a minor urban area, within the Stapleford South East ward of Broxtowe in the East Midlands region, and forms part of the Stapleford South area. It has high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 133.2 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, roughly 1.4× the East Midlands average of 96 per 1,000. The average income per household in Stapleford South is £50,247 per year. The nearest station is Attenborough, about 2.4 miles away. There are 7 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area.

The area around NG9 8EJ records about 133 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a very high crime rate for England: it scores 9 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across East Midlands as a whole the rate is about 96 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are violence and sexual offences, anti-social behaviour and other theft.
